It's great to see your enthusiasm for Danish cuisine! Los Angeles has a vibrant food scene that definitely includes some excellent options to explore Danish culinary traditions.

Here are some suggestions:
<*>Restaurants: Check out places like Smørrebrød LA for authentic Danish open-faced sandwiches or Nordic Bites for a broader Nordic menu. Both places often feature seasonal specials that highlight fresh ingredients.<*>Events: Look for food festivals or pop-up events focused on Scandinavian cuisine. Websites like Eventbrite or Meetup can be useful for finding these culinary experiences.<*>Cooking Classes: Some culinary schools in LA offer classes on Scandinavian cooking, which can be a fun way to learn about the techniques and ingredients used in Danish dishes.

For cooking classes, you might want to check out The Gourmandise School or Sur La Table. They sometimes offer themed classes, including Nordic cuisine. It's worth checking their schedules!

As for events, keep an eye on LA Food Fest and local food markets; they often feature international cuisines, including Danish. You can also follow local Scandinavian cultural organizations on social media for updates on any specialty events. Let me know if you find anything interesting!
